Output 6b383e2a2ccb84e7601dd2537cf51a6dc2378a04f328cb93dd6e71d88246e43a:17

value
589409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eedf70657d7820c8ae016c1016c50f2c8180f7e OP_EQUAL
address
3PUMpHxzmuWktiYyacDmpXk9DNvyUSJFKd
transaction
6b383e2a2ccb84e7601dd2537cf51a6dc2378a04f328cb93dd6e71d88246e43a
spent
true